How to fill out the CA FW-001 S online
The CA FW-001 S form is designed for individuals seeking a waiver of court fees. This guide provides clear, step-by-step instructions for completing the form online in a straightforward manner.

- Begin by entering your personal information in the specified fields. This includes your name, address, city, postal code, state, and phone number. If you are employed, provide your job title and employer details.
- Next, fill in the case number and case name accurately to ensure your request is processed correctly.
- Indicate whether your attorney has agreed to advance any part of your court fees by selecting ‘Yes’ or ‘No’. If yes, your attorney will need to sign in the designated area.
- If you are requesting a fee waiver, specify the type of waiver you are seeking. You must choose whether you are applying for a full or partial waiver, or if you wish to pay fees in installments.
- Provide details about your income and financial situation. If your monthly household income is below the specified thresholds for your household size, make sure to note that.
- You will be asked to outline your monthly expenses, which should encompass necessary living costs. This will help the court understand your financial condition better.
- Before submission, review all the entered information for accuracy. Confirm that your declaration, affirming the truthfulness of your provided details, is signed and dated properly.
